Valley Solar installed a solar energy system on my house in 2021. The contract was with the original owner of the home, who sold the house to me. The system was entirely offline for several weeks last winter, but the inverter was replaced at no cost. Once the system came back on line, I checked the monitoring software and noted that panel 1.0.35 was producing no power. I checked back in the software and noted that panel had never produced any power. Valley Solar told me that the panel had a bad optimizer and that the part was covered but labor was not. I approved a $325 estimate but when the technician came to the house, he said the problem was really a cable that was not connected. Valley Solar wants to charge me $1,600 now for something that is clearly an original installation error.Business Response

I am rejecting this response because: the solar panel in question was never hooked up correctly and has never produced power. Why should the consumer be forced to pay $1,600 for a technician's labor to re-connect a panel which was not properly connected in the first place?Business Response

I am rejecting this response because: passing inspection and getting a PTO does not mean that the one panel in question - 1.0.35 - has ever produced power. Neither the City nor PG&E drill down to that level of detail. Valley Water/Valley Solar has access to the entire production history of the *** system and each panel in it. Either show me proof that 1.0.35 was producing power in 2021 and 2022 or admit that it was not properly connected from the time of installation and come fix it.
